AI-Powered Drone Swarms Revolutionize Battlefield Technology
What Happened
According to The Wall Street Journal, AI-powered drone swarms have made their debut on the battlefield, ushering in a new era of automated warfare. These drones use artificial intelligence to coordinate, navigate, and adapt to dynamic combat scenarios without direct human control. The emergence of these autonomous systems is already influencing tactics in current conflicts, as countries race to integrate advanced AI and robotics into their defense arsenals. While specific locations or military forces were not disclosed in detail, the deployment marks a significant leap in both offensive and defensive military technologies.
Why It Matters
The adoption of AI-powered drone swarms signals a turning point in military innovation, raising important questions about automation, ethical use, and global security.
